How Often Should You Get a Lymphatic Drainage Massage?

Lymphatic drainage massage is a therapeutic technique designed to stimulate the lymphatic system, helping to remove toxins, reduce swelling, and promote overall well-being. The question of how often one should receive this type of massage depends on various factors, including individual health needs, lifestyle, and specific goals. Here’s a comprehensive look at determining the ideal frequency for lymphatic drainage massage.

Understanding Lymphatic Drainage Massage

Lymphatic drainage massage involves gentle, rhythmic strokes applied to the body to encourage the movement of lymph fluid. This technique can help improve circulation, reduce fluid retention, enhance immune function, and support detoxification processes. It’s particularly beneficial for individuals with conditions like lymphedema, chronic sinusitis, or those recovering from surgery.

Factors Influencing Frequency

1. Health Conditions and Medical Needs:

  • Chronic Conditions: For those with chronic conditions such as lymphedema or fibromyalgia, frequent sessions might be recommended. These individuals often benefit from regular lymphatic drainage to manage symptoms and improve quality of life. A typical recommendation might be one to two sessions per week.
  • Post-Surgery or Injury: After surgery or an injury, lymphatic drainage can support faster recovery and reduce swelling. In these cases, weekly sessions are common until healing progresses, after which the frequency may decrease based on individual recovery.

2. Lifestyle and Stress Levels:

  • High-Stress Lifestyle: For those with high-stress levels or a sedentary lifestyle, regular lymphatic drainage can help mitigate the effects of stress and improve circulation. Monthly sessions can be beneficial for maintaining overall health and managing stress-related symptoms.
  • Active Lifestyle: Athletes or highly active individuals may use lymphatic drainage to aid in recovery and prevent injuries. Depending on the intensity of physical activity, sessions could be scheduled bi-weekly to monthly.

3. Wellness Goals:

  • Detoxification and Immune Support: If your primary goal is detoxification or boosting the immune system, a regular but less frequent schedule might be adequate. Monthly sessions can help maintain optimal lymphatic flow and support general wellness.
  • Skin and Beauty Benefits: For skin health and beauty concerns, such as reducing puffiness or improving complexion, monthly to bi-monthly sessions might be sufficient to see visible improvements.

4. Personal Preferences and Budget:

  • Budget Considerations: The frequency of lymphatic drainage massage may also be influenced by budgetary constraints. If regular sessions are financially challenging, even occasional treatments can still provide significant benefits.
  • Personal Preferences: Ultimately, how often you choose to get a lymphatic drainage massage should align with your personal comfort and needs. Some people might find weekly sessions ideal, while others may opt for less frequent visits.

Recommendations for Optimal Frequency

For general well-being and maintenance, a good starting point is to schedule a session every 4 to 6 weeks. This frequency allows you to experience the benefits of lymphatic drainage without feeling overwhelmed or straining your budget. If you have specific health concerns or conditions, consulting with a healthcare provider or a licensed massage therapist can help tailor the frequency to your individual needs.
